Senin, 08 Oktober 2018

STMIK ERESHA
NAMA : Roni Rahmansyah
NIM     : 161021450204




  • Studi Kasus
Pada sebuah Perpustakaan buku "ISTANA BUKU" terdapat dokumen dasar yaitu dokumen masukan dan dokumen keluaran sebagai berikut :

a. Dokumen Masukan




b. Dokumen Keluaran





  • Normalisasi-nya
1. Bentuk Tidak Normal (UNF)
Syarat :
Masukan semua atribut yang ada pada dokumen dasar (Dokumen Masukan dan Dokumen Keluaran) pada satu himpunan.
Langkah :
Masukan semua atribut yang ada pada dokumen masukan (Form Data Anggota, Form Data User dan Form Buku) dalam satu himpunan.


2. Bentuk Normal Pertama (1NF)
Syarat :
- Tidak ada baris yang duplikat
- Masing  masing Cell atau Atribut bernilai tunggal
Langkah :
- Hapus / Buang atribut yang duplikat (pada kotak merah) yang ada pada Bentuk Tidak Normal (UNF) menjadiCell yang bernilai tunggal pada himpunan baru Normalisasi Bentuk Pertama (1NF).
Tentukan atribut yang akan dijadikan Candidate Key (Calon Kunci yang akan menjadi Kunci Utama).


          Gbr. Bentuk Tidak Normal           Gbr. Bentuk Normal Pertama

Keterangan :
* Candidate Key


3. Bentuk Normal Kedua
Syarat :
- Sudah dalam bentuk Normal Pertama.
- Semua atribut yang tidak termasuk dalam Primary Key memiliki ketergantungan fungsional pada Primary Keysecara utuh.
Langkah :
Buat tabel baru dengan setiap himpunan yang saling ketergantungan secara fungsional antara atribut Primary Key dan atribut bukan kunci (atribut yang tidak memiliki kunci).


Grb. Bentuk Normal Pertama                  Gbr. Bentuk Normal Kedua


4. Bentuk Normal Ketiga (3NF)
Syarat :
Menghilangkan anomali-anomali hasil dari ketergantungan fungsional.
Langkah :
- Sudah dalam bentuk Normal Kedua
- Pisahkan atribut yang merupakan atau menjadi atribut detail (tidak tergantung secara langsung kepada atributPrimary Key). Pisahkan atribut (pada kotak merah) dari himppunan / dari tabel asal pisahkan ke tabel baru.





Dan ini adalah tampilan menu Bukti Pengembalian Buku

Dan ketika semua database telah selesai maka kita akan membuat menu tampilan Switchboard.
Dan berikut menu tampilan atas database yang telah saya buat tadi


Thanks,








Tidak ada komentar:

Posting Komentar